This roughly eleven-kilometre loop explores the Senningerberg plateau in the commune of Niederanven, between the edge of the Gréngewald forest and the open Syre valley. The route alternates pleasantly between woodland, farm tracks and village-edge paths with wide views over the Syrdall.

Although Findel airport sits right next door, most of the route runs through surprisingly quiet fields and woods. The forest-edge sections show how quickly you move from built-up areas into genuine countryside here — typical of the communes east of the capital.

At this length the loop makes a solid half-day walk, yet it stays free of technical difficulty. It is well served by bus, and because it is a circuit you can start it from several points.
